Job description

This position is responsible for developing, implementing and maintaining quality systems and compliance programs that adhere to corporate policies and the company’s active regulatory certifications. This position manages activities that include internal audits, supplier quality, corrective and preventive actions (CAPA), complaints, and field actions.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Maintain and continuously improve our quality management system and ensure that processes remain in compliance with company policies and other regulatory requirements as applicable.
  • Implement and maintain tools for monitoring the health and effectiveness of the quality management system.
  • Lead initiatives to determine quality system best practices and determine which current processes require improvements/updates.
  • Manage department activities as well as lead all MSD activities related to internal audits, supplier quality, customer audits, CAPA, complaints and field actions.
  • Establish and monitor staff performance and development goals, assigns accountabilities, sets objectives, establish priorities, and provide continuous feedback and recognition on performance.
  • Promote a culture of high performance and continuous improvement that values learning and a commitment to quality.
  • Develop, revise and implement departmental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s).
  • Ensure timely execution of the internal audit schedule.
  • Monitor CAPA activities and establish/maintain program to follow up on corrective action responses.
  • Implement appropriate problem resolution methods and verification of effectiveness.
  • Oversee Quality review of customer complaints and ensure that the problems are addressed in a timely fashion.
  • Establish and execute a supplier audit schedule. Evaluate new suppliers based on their ability to provide processes or products and services in accordance with company’s requirements.
  • Evaluate, monitor and remedy product quality and quality system concerns associated with existing suppliers.
  • Establish and execute a supplier audit schedule Participate in customer and other external audits.
  • Specific duties may vary depending upon departmental requirements.
